It wouldn’t be summer in Vancouver without the anticipation of the Prize Home lottery draw at the PNE. This year, the coveted Grand Prize is back and bigger than ever!

The 2020 PNE Prize Home is a 3,188 square-foot modern masterpiece that will be relocated to the picturesque forested mountainside neighbourhood at the Sunstone Pemberton development

Located a two hour drive away from Vancouver and just under half an hour from Whistler, this chic chalet — which boasts sweeping views of Mount Currie and the Pemberton Valley below — will be the lucky winner’s gateway to outdoor adventure.

Defined as a Net Zero Ready home, this year’s three-bedroom, two-and-a-half bathroom structure is one of a select few that holds the distinction of being able to produce as much energy as it consumes.

The property’s master suite features a fireplace, luxurious bathtub, walk-through shower, and large walk-in closet. As well, the chalet’s interior includes stunning design features, from gorgeous light fixtures to rich wood and stone details throughout the home.

The main floor’s luxurious open plan kitchen, living room, and dining room spaces are ideal for entertaining. Additionally, the home has a bar and games room that will draw guests’ undivided interest. Plus, there’s also a sports room for all your outdoor gear storage needs.
